Can Your PC Run Cyberpunk 2077?

Cyberpunk 2077 is a demanding title, but knowing your hardware's capabilities is key. With an RTX 4080, you can expect around 56 FPS at 4K resolution with High settings, demonstrating that high-end hardware is needed for the best experience. If you're aiming for smoother frame rates, dropping to 1440p yields 87 FPS, and 1080p pushes that number to a very playable 124 FPS. This data gives you a clear benchmark for what to expect if you're considering diving into Night City.

High-End Performance: What to Expect

For those with top-tier GPUs like the RTX 4080, Cyberpunk 2077 offers a visually stunning experience. Our benchmark data shows that at 1080p, you're looking at a buttery smooth 124 FPS on High settings. Pushing the resolution up to 1440p still provides an excellent 87 FPS, well above the 60 FPS target for most gamers. Even at 4K, the game hits 56 FPS on High, which is a solid performance for such a demanding title at its highest resolution. These numbers suggest that if you have a powerful GPU, you're in for a treat.

Ray Tracing and Performance Considerations

Ray tracing significantly impacts performance in Cyberpunk 2077, especially at higher resolutions. While our tested data uses High settings without ray tracing, enabling features like RT reflections or global illumination will drastically lower your frame rates. For instance, achieving playable frame rates with ray tracing enabled often requires a combination of a powerful GPU, DLSS or FSR upscaling technologies, and potentially lower graphical presets or resolutions. If your goal is to experience Night City with all the bells and whistles, ensure your hardware is prepared for the considerable performance hit.
